Far from it, actually: Researchers went through electronic health records of more than 236,000 COVID-19 patients mostly from the US and found that one in three, or 34 percent, had been diagnosed with a psychiatric or neurological condition within six months of being infected with coronavirus. Neurological conditions like stroke and dementia were rare, but 17 percent of COVID-patients were diagnosed with anxiety disorders and 14 percent with mood disorders like depression. The Oxford researchers also looked at two control groups of patients with influenza and patients with any respiratory tract infection (except for COVID) to make sure their numbers didn t just reflect the experience of the general public living through a pandemic. ....
Dutch police arrest suspect in theft of Van Gogh, Hals paintings A man has been accused of stealing two paintings, worth millions, from museums shut down during the pandemic. Neither of the famous artworks has been recovered. Van Gogh was living with his parents when he painted the gardens of the parsonage in Neunen, where his father was pastor Dutch police arrested a 58-year-old man on Tuesday on suspicion of stealing paintings by Vincent Van Gogh and Frans Hals from museums in the Netherlands last year. Police said the man was held at his home in the central town of Baarn on suspicion of stealing Van Gogh s 1884 painting Parsonage Garden at Nuenen in Spring from the Singer Laren Museum near Amsterdam where it was on loan from the Groninger Museum in March 2020; and Two Laughing Boys with a Mug of Beer, painted by Hals in 1626, from the Museum Hofje Van Aerden in Leerdam in August of last year. ....
